Transaction 138b616e243b4b9b3e23733dd19b90233156e32277872e27394d59a7ce93f7b7

1 Input
1 Outputs
  • 138b616e243b4b9b3e23733dd19b90233156e32277872e27394d59a7ce93f7b7:0
  • value  50516016
    address  36aY4wKojvXSyjvTbXGJWudmEYXHntHTHP